ANECDOTE

Fleeing Kyiv

  • Nadia Shapoval, a Ukrainian fashion stylist, fled Kyiv after hearing explosions.
  • Despite initial hesitation, she returned to her apartment to rescue her cats.
ANECDOTE

Trapped in Kyiv

  • Anna Kozachenko, a Kyiv restaurant owner, stayed in the city initially but now feels trapped.
  • Her parents are outside Kyiv in a dangerous war zone, unable to leave due to a ruined bridge.
ANECDOTE

Russians Shooting Civilians

  • Nadia Dorofiva's assistant tried to escape her town, but Russian tanks blocked the roads.
  • She witnessed Russians shooting civilians and fears for her family's safety.
